Abstract

The utility model provides a high-upright-column type fish gathering reef with a baffle plate, which comprises a reef body, wherein the reef body is of a six-side-edge structure, the reef body is a metal frame formed by welding a plurality of metal rods, a snowflake-shaped supporting piece is respectively arranged at the top of the metal frame and the bottom of the metal frame, and six vertex angles of the supporting piece are respectively welded and connected with six side edges of the metal frame; the lower tip of fish shelter main part is equipped with the baffle, and the baffle is right trapezoid along each side edge of fish shelter main part, and one of them right angle limit of baffle is laminated with the side edge of fish shelter main part, and another right angle limit of baffle flushes with the bottom surface of fish shelter main part, and the hypotenuse of baffle is towards the outside. The utility model can shield the eyesight of predators by arranging the baffle plate, and simultaneously increases the attachment area to attach algae and oysters, thereby forming a healthy small ecological system. The hollow inside of the metal frame is beneficial to gathering some reef-oriented fishes, so that a small fish swarm is formed.

High-upright-column type fish gathering reef with baffle plate
Technical Field
The utility model relates to the technical field of aquaculture, artificial fish reefs and marine pasture, in particular to a high-upright-column type fish gathering reef with a baffle plate.
Background
The existing fish reef is easy to topple when being impacted by a single flow direction or a reciprocating flow, is poor in stability, is simple in structure, and cannot well improve the fish trapping effect.
Disclosure of Invention
Aiming at the problems existing in the prior art, the utility model provides a high-upright-column type fish gathering reef with a baffle plate, so as to solve at least one technical problem.
The technical scheme of the utility model is as follows: the high-upright-column type fish gathering reef with the baffle comprises a fish reef body and is characterized in that the fish reef body is of a six-side-edge structure, the fish reef body is a metal frame formed by welding a plurality of metal rods, a snowflake-shaped supporting piece is respectively arranged at the top of the metal frame and the bottom of the metal frame, and six vertex angles of the supporting piece are respectively welded and connected with the six side edges of the metal frame;
the lower tip of fish shelter main part is equipped with the baffle, the baffle is followed each side edge of fish shelter main part arranges, the baffle is right trapezoid, one of them right angle limit of baffle with the laminating of side edge of fish shelter main part, another right angle limit of baffle with the bottom surface of fish shelter main part flushes, the hypotenuse of baffle is towards the outside.
The utility model can shield the eyesight of predators by arranging the baffle plate, and simultaneously increases the attachment area to attach algae and oysters, thereby forming a healthy small ecological system. The hollow inside of the metal frame is beneficial to gathering some reef-oriented fishes, so that a small fish swarm is formed. And the hexagonal structure is beneficial to forming a stable structure. When the single flow direction or the reciprocating flow impacts the fish reef, the hexagonal structure is beneficial to keeping the fish reef stable and not to topple over.
Further preferably, two support columns are arranged in the fish reef body, and limit grooves are respectively formed in two ends of each support column and are clamped with the support pieces.
The utility model can increase the strength of the fish reef body without affecting the internal space by adding the support columns. The support column has a certain shelter function on reef-tending spawning groups or larvae, and finally achieves the aim of inducing reefs objectively.
Further preferably, the support column is a square upright column, a plurality of cross-shaped reinforcing ribs are arranged on the square upright column, two upright columns are connected with each other through one end part of the reinforcing ribs, and the other three end parts of the reinforcing ribs are respectively connected with adjacent side edges.
The strength of the fish reef can be further improved by adding the reinforcing ribs, the inside of the fish reef can be divided into a plurality of areas, the fish reef is suitable for the inhabitation of different fishes, and the attachment area of algae can be increased on the surface of the reinforcing ribs.
Further preferably, the baffle is a baffle made of concrete. Is favorable for adhering algae and oyster.
Further preferably, the fish reef body has a regular hexagonal prism structure. The overall stability is improved.
Further preferably, a baffle is provided at an upper end of the reef body.
The upper end of the fish reef can also shield the eyesight of predators.
Further preferably, the height of the barrier is not more than one quarter of the height of the reef. Ensuring the shuttle space of fish.
